Donald “Benny” Bennett Bowman, age 68, of Shelby, passed away on Sunday, October 12, 2025, at Crestwood Care Center, surrounded by his loving family.
Benny was born on August 27, 1957, to the late Donald W. Bowman and Glenda Jane (Ratliff) Cooper in Portsmouth, Ohio. He and his family moved to Shelby from Kentucky when he was in the 7th grade.
He retired from General Electric in Bucyrus, Ohio. Benny was passionate about dirt track sprint car racing. He spent many years at the track racing in his youth and continued to enjoy watching it as he aged. As a sports fan he particularly enjoyed cheering on his grandchildren in their many athletic endeavors. He was very proud of their many athletic accomplishments.
He is survived by his three children, Heather (Joel) Henkel, Brad (Emily) Bowman, and Matt (Kelly) Bowman all of Shelby; his grandchildren, Caleb, Connor, and Madison Henkel, Blaine, Ava, Brady, Kendall, and Karlie Bowman; one great-grandchild, Navy Henkel; his siblings: Rhonda Sampsel of Mansfield, Ohio, and Lori Thompson and Kathy Keeney both of Kentucky; as well as many nieces, nephews and other relatives.
In addition to his parents, Benny was preceded in death by his brother, Brian Bowman and “adopted” parents Roger & Alice Hopton.
